#4d793f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#4d793f is composed of 30.2% red, 47.5% green and 24.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 36.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 47.9% yellow and 52.5% black. It has a hue angle of 105.5 degrees, a saturation of 31.5% and a lightness of 36.1%. #4d793f color hex could be obtained by blending #9af27e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666633.

● #4d793f color description : Dark moderate lime green.
The hexadecimal color #4d793f has RGB values of R:77, G:121, B:63 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.48, K:0.53. Its decimal value is 5077311.
